In a previous post, I mentioned that Morgan owners were testing the waters with a new Spanish brand called Hoss Intropia. Apparently, the brand appealed to the Kuwaiti Market so now they have recently opened their own stand-alone store at The Avenues. So, did I like the store? Well, the window display and the interior were fresh and easy on the eye. The clothes? Well, I guess I'm too picky and not easily amused, the clothes were so-so, definitely not a reason to rush all the way to the Avenues just to solely check it out. If you happen to go to the Avenues for other reasons, then yeah, pay the place a visit, you might like something. And you can check their online catalogue here. Most items are already in store. My only pick would be the matt metallic layered necklaces featured below, around KD 29.

Hoss Intropia's new boutique is located at The Avenues Phase II next to Al Faris Jewellery.
